French to English translations [PRO] Transport / Transportation / Shipping / river transport | | French term or phrase: convoi poussé | le transport fluvial possède des atouts non négligeables...pour transporter 4400 tonnes un seul convoi poussé est nécessaire. Is there a specific term to be here?
Thanks. |
| | | push tow | Explanation: The German term is "Schubverband"
push tow [naut.] der Schubverband
pusher train [naut.] der Schubverband
pushing unit [naut.] der Schubverband
http://dict.leo.org/ende?lang=de&lp=ende&search=Schubverband
Pusher Train hat 267 Google hits
Pushing Unit hat 2.100 Google hits, but not much of nautical subject
Push Tow has 7.200 Google hits (mostly with nautical background)
